Q: How did Ben Hunt-Davis and his team approach achieving an Olympic Gold medal?
Ben and his team focused on everyday habits and a specific goal, asking "Will this make the boat go faster?" for every decision to drive motivation and success.
Q: What role did discipline play in Ben Hunt-Davis's journey to greatness?
Discipline, exemplified by the question "Will this make the boat go faster?", was crucial for Ben to stay focused, make intentional choices, and ultimately achieve Olympic Gold.
Q: How did the mantra "Will this make the boat go faster?" impact the rowing team's training routine?
The question guided every choice during training, ensuring that each decision contributed to the team's ultimate goal of winning the Olympic Gold medal in Sydney.

Summary & Key Takeaways
-
Ben Hunt-Davis pursued an Olympic Gold medal, realizing the importance of everyday habits for success.
-
The British men's rowing team adopted the mantra "Will this make the boat go faster?" for decision-making.
-
Discipline and intentional choices led to Olympic Gold for the team and greatness for Ben.
